What Are Forex Spreads?

In forex trading, a spread refers to the difference between the bid price (the price traders are willing to sell a currency) and the ask price (the price traders are willing to buy one). It’s a critical concept as spreads represent the cost of executing a trade, meaning they directly impact your profit margin.

Why Are Spreads Important?

Spreads are an indicator of liquidity and market activity. Tight spreads often mean higher liquidity and lower transaction costs, while wider spreads reflect lower liquidity or higher volatility. Factors Influencing Spreads

Understanding why spreads change is key:

  • Market Volatility: High volatility can widen spreads, particularly during major news events.
  • Market Hours: Spreads tend to tighten during active trading sessions as liquidity increases.
  • Currency Pair: Exotic pairs usually have higher spreads compared to major pairs.

How Can Beginners Optimize Their Trading Costs?

To minimize costs associated with spreads, consider these strategies:

  • Trade Major Pairs: Pairs like EUR/USD typically have low spreads, making them a cost-effective choice.
  • Trade During Active Hours: Focus on sessions with high liquidity, such as the London or New York open.
  • Use Stop-Loss Orders: Manage risk effectively by planning for potential spread changes during volatile times.
  • Monitor Market News: Stay updated with economic reports to anticipate spread fluctuations and adjust your trading timing accordingly.
